Inspiration

As WordPress plugin developers, we often spend hours manually translating plugin strings for different language users. Loco Translate is a plugin that most developers use to translate any WordPress plugin or theme. It provides the functionality to translate strings one by one, which takes a lot of time, especially as plugins and themes often contain thousands of strings.

We thought, why not automate this process? That’s where AI Auto Translator comes in. It uses Chrome built-in AI to translate all strings with a single click. We created this cool solution to save developers time and effort.


What It Does

The AI Auto Translator for WordPress Plugins is an addon for the Loco Translate plugin that uses Chrome built-in AI to automatically translate all strings in a WordPress plugin or theme with just one click.

Instead of manually translating each string, users can now:

  • Select a plugin or theme to translate.
  • Choose their target language.
  • Click the Auto Translate button to translate all strings instantly.

The result? Translations are applied directly to your plugin or theme, saving hours of work.


How We Built It

  1. Choosing a Base Plugin:
    We used the Loco Translate plugin as the base plugin to save development time since it’s widely used for WordPress plugin and theme translations.

  2. Developing the Addon:

    • We created a custom addon that integrates with Loco Translate to add an Auto Translate button.
    • This button interacts with Chrome’s built-in AI to perform automatic translations.
  3. Easy Workflow & Chrome AI Integration:

    • Guided users through enabling the Chrome Translator Modal and installing language packs.
    • Designed the addon to handle large datasets and ensure translations are applied efficiently.
    • Focused on creating a beginner-friendly interface.

Challenges We Ran Into

  • Chrome AI Integration: Understanding how to programmatically use Chrome’s AI translation capabilities and its integration with WordPress.
  • Performance Optimization: Handling thousands of strings at once required careful optimization to prevent timeouts or performance issues.
  • User Guidance: Simplifying the setup for enabling the Translator Modal and ensuring users could follow the steps easily was crucial.

Accomplishments That We’re Proud Of

  • Successfully creating a one-click translation solution that reduces time and effort for developers.
  • Making the plugin easy to use for both developers and non-technical users.
  • Integrating with a popular plugin - Loco Translate.
  • Receiving positive feedback from other plugin developers.

What’s Next for AI Auto Translator for WordPress Plugins

We plan to:

  1. Expand Compatibility: Test the addon with large plugins and themes.
  2. Proper Handling of Dynamic Words & HTML Characters: Plugins and themes handle translations via PO files, which often include HTML tags and special characters. Our next goal is to properly handle the translation of these elements to ensure accuracy.

Try It Yourself!

A plugin specially designed for WordPress developers and website owners. If you’re tired of manual translations, give our plugin a try. We’re confident you’ll love it as it saves hours of work through the power of automation with Chrome’s AI!

Share this project:

Updates